UPEI teams wrapping up round robin play at University Ch’ships

Both UPEI teams have one round robin game left at the CIS/CCA University Curling Championships in Montreal. The Adam Casey rink have a good chance at making the playoffs, as they are currently tied with the University of Manitoba for first place in their pool with 3-1 records. This morning, the UPEI men’s team beat Ontario’s Laurier University by a 9-4 score, stealing singles in ends three and four, a double in five and a triple in the sixth end. The Islanders wrap up round robin play against Calgary tonight at 10 Atlantic.

The Sarah Clow women’s rink from UPEI have yet to pick up a win, losing to Manitoba by an 8-6 score this afternoon, narrowing the gap from a 5-0 deficit after end three. The UPEI women wrap up play against Alberta at 9:30 AT on Saturday morning.

The semi-finals go Sunday morning at 10, with the finals at 3 pm (all times Atlantic). The winning teams will advance to the 2010 Karuizawa International Curling Championships, which take place late February in Japan.
